Kandi (KNDI) stock analysis | earnings outlook and market sentiment remain in focus. Kandi Technologies Group Inc. (KNDI) rose 1.98% to $0.84 in recent trading, moving off its established support zone near $0.80. The stock now faces immediate resistance at $0.88, a level that has capped upside attempts in prior sessions. The price action shows tentative buying interest as the shares attempt to build on a gentle uptrend.

Trading volume during the latest session appeared to be in line with normal activity for Kandi, suggesting the move was driven by retail positioning rather than institutional accumulation. As a small-cap electric vehicle (EV) component maker, KNDI remains highly sensitive to sentiment swings within the broader EV sector. Recent industry headlines—including updates on Chinese EV subsidies and new partnership announcements—may have contributed to the modest uptick, though no company-specific catalyst has been confirmed. The 1.98% gain to $0.84 represents a bounce from the $0.80 support level that has held since mid‑February. This level has acted as a psychological floor, attracting buyers each time the stock slides toward it. However, the overall trajectory remains range‑bound, with the stock still trading below its 50‑day moving average. The move higher appears tentative, lacking the conviction needed to signal a definitive trend reversal. Without a clear fundamental catalyst, the near‑term path will likely depend on whether the broader market rotation into small‑cap EV names continues. Investors are also watching for any earnings updates or new orders that could shift sentiment. From a technical perspective, KNDI has established a short‑term support floor at $0.80, while the $0.88 level serves as the immediate resistance. A close above $0.88 would open the door to the next barrier near $0.93–$0.95, an area that saw selling pressure in early March. On the downside, a break below $0.80 could lead to a test of the $0.75 area, where the stock found buyers last December. The recent price action shows a pattern of higher lows since the February low near $0.78, which is a mildly constructive signal. However, the lack of follow‑through on up days suggests the market is still uncertain about Kandi’s growth trajectory. Momentum indicators such as the Relative Strength Index (RSI) are likely sitting in the mid‑40s to low 50s, indicating neutral territory without overbought or oversold extremes. The stock is trading below its 50‑day moving average (around $0.90–$0.92 range) but remains above the 200‑day moving average, which is near $0.75. This technical setup often precedes a period of sideways consolidation until a catalyst emerges to break the range. Going forward, KNDI’s performance may hinge on its ability to clear the $0.88 resistance. If buying momentum accelerates and volume picks up, a move toward the $0.92–$0.95 range could materialize in the coming weeks. Conversely, failure to hold above $0.80 might invite additional selling pressure, potentially dragging the stock back toward the $0.75 support zone. Key factors to watch include any new partnership announcements involving Kandi’s EV platform or battery technology, as well as broader sector sentiment. Positive policy developments in China’s new energy vehicle market could provide a tailwind, while rising competition from larger players may cap upside. Additionally, the company’s cash position and any updates on its production capacity could influence trader perceptions. Given the current low price level, KNDI remains a speculative name where small news events can produce outsized moves. A wait‑and‑see approach is warranted until either support holds firmly or resistance breaks with conviction.
